Introduction to Sprint Racing - SUMMER ONLY, new paddlers
Intro to Sprint Paddling is a two-week introduction to competitive Sprint Canoe-Kayak for athletes aged 14 and under. Throughout the two week program paddlers will progress through all the basic skills of sprint paddling.
Paddlers will learn about water safety rules for sprint boats, how to balance, paddle, and train in sprint kayaks and canoes. Participants will learn competition skills and rules for sprint canoe kayak, and will participate in on and off water training sessions.
Sessions operate Monday to Friday and are full day and include morning Intro to Sprint training, (9:00am-12:00pm), after which they will transition into our Summer camp program, (12:00pm-4:00pm) and continue to enjoy a variety of on-water activities, including paddling as well as on-land games and activities.
